Excerpt from A Harvest of Ripe Figs, third book in Shira Glassman's Mangoverse series:
The main disability rep in this series is Queen Shulamit's food intolerance issues (gluten and poultry), with Isaac's old war wound that left his right hand mostly unusable coming in second, but it's really nice to see how Shira slips in other disability rep sometimes.
Before too long, they were standing at the door to the room where Aviva's parents, Leah and Ben, made their home. Ben, who also sold his clothing at the marketplace, was Shulamit's official royal tailor, and their living quarters were large enough to double as a fitting room. Ben was still at market, but Leah's face lit up when she saw them, and she straightened in the chair where she'd been sitting to read. She didn't get up, because then she'd could use both arms to reach for the baby instead of having one hand occupied by her cane.
